Abstract Objective Is polycystic ovary syndrome (PCOS) associated with activating autoantibodies (AAb) to the second extracellular loop (ECL2) of gonadotropin-releasing hormone receptor (GnRHR)? Design and Methods We retrospectively screened sera from 40 patients with PCOS and 14 normal controls (NCs) with regular menses using enzyme-linked immunosorbent assay (ELISA) for the presence of GnRHR-ECL2-AAb. We obtained similar data from 40 non-PCOS ovulatory but infertile patients as a control group (OIC) of interest. We analyzed GnRHR-ECL2-AAb activity in purified immunoglobulin (Ig)G using a cell-based GnRHR bioassay. Results The mean ELISA value in the PCOS group was markedly higher than the NC (P = .000036) and the OIC (P = .0028) groups. IgG from a sample of 5 PCOS subjects, in contrast to a sample of 5 OIC subjects, demonstrated a dose-dependent increase in GnRHR-stimulating activity qualitatively similar to the acute action of the natural ligand GnRH and the synthetic agonist leuprolide. The GnRHR antagonist cetrorelix significantly suppressed (P < .01) the elevated GnRHR activity induced by IgG from 7 PCOS patients while the IgG activity level from 7 OIC subjects was unchanged. Five other OIC subjects had relatively high ELISA values at or above the 95% confidence limits. On further study, 3 had normal or low activity while 2 had elevated IgG-induced GnRHR activity. One suppressed with cetrorelix while the other did not. The copresence of PCOS IgG increased the responsiveness to GnRH and shifted the dosage response curve to the left (P < .01). Conclusions GnRHR-ECL2-AAb are significantly elevated in patients with PCOS compared with NCs. Their presence raises important etiological, diagnostic, and therapeutic implications.

<p>Polycystic Ovary Syndrome is the most common endocrinopathy in women of reproductive age. Although physical activity and weight loss has been proposed as the first line management in patients with PCOS, studies on physical activity in patients with PCOS are limited. The aims of this study were to compare levels of physical activity and its related factors between women with polycystic ovary syndrome and eumenorrheic non hirsute women. We compared the physical activity of our study group using the international physical activity questionnaire (IPAQ), using T-test or Mann-Whitney to compare the means of two groups. Step wise multivariate logistic regression was used to determine the relationship between physical activity and body mass index and demographic factors. The results showed that physical activity levels in PCOS women compared to controls were similar; however the time spent sitting in PCOS women was significantly higher than controls; (6.94±2.2 versus 6.09±2.63 hours, P&lt;0.001).</p><p>Low levels of physical activity were reported by 59.2% of cases and 57.1% of controls. A positive association between physical activity levels and BMI (P=0.001) and age (P=0.03) was observed in PCOS women. In controls, physical activity levels was found to be associated with BMI (P=0.01), education (P=0.03) and pregnancy status (P=0.03). Considering the results of this study, it was concluded that In PCOS women, the impacts of demographic factors on physical activity may be less important than controls.</p>
